Vice President | SML GIVES INC
Kevin Bugg brings more than forty years of professional experience and a lifelong commitment to community service to his role as Vice President for SML GIVES INC.
After purchasing a home in Union Hall, Virginia at beautiful Smith Mountain Lake, Kevin began exploring the organizations and programs that make the community special. During that search, he heard about the grassroots work happening through SML GIVES INC. Curious and inspired, Kevin spent a few months quietly watching the organization’s growth and impact from afar.
Eventually, he decided to stop by Joey’s office to learn more about what was unfolding. That conversation quickly turned into something more meaningful. Recognizing the heart behind the mission and the potential to serve neighbors in powerful ways, Kevin immediately offered his support. Today, he serves as Vice President and plays a key leadership role in planning and developing the organization’s future operations hub in Union Hall, helping ensure the facility is safe, sustainable, and ready to serve the community for years to come.
Kevin’s professional career spans four decades with State Farm, including 30 years as a State Farm Agent and 10 years in operations. A graduate of Radford University with a Bachelor of Science in Finance and Insurance, Kevin built his career around protecting families, supporting businesses, and strengthening communities.
Service has always been at the center of Kevin’s life. He served two terms as Mayor Pro-Tem for the Town of Kernersville, North Carolina, and has held numerous leadership roles including Past President of the Rotary Club of Kernersville, Past Director of the Kernersville Chamber of Commerce, Past President of the Korner’s Folly Foundation, and Vice Chairman of the Kernersville Foundation Board of Directors.
Kevin’s dedication to community impact has been recognized with several honors, including Small Business Person of the Year (2006), Citizen of the Year (2009), U.S. Lacrosse Man of the Year – North Carolina (2011), and the Community Distinguished Service Award (2023).
A passionate advocate for youth development and community engagement, Kevin founded Kernersville Cannons Youth Lacrosse and currently serves as Chairman of the Salvation Army Kernersville Advisory Board. He remains deeply engaged in the Smith Mountain Lake community as President of Reel Connections for Kids, Board Member of the SML Rotary Club, and Board Member of the Smith Mountain Striper Club. Kevin also graduated from the Smith Mountain Lake Regional Chamber of Commerce Leadership Academy in 2024.
Kevin’s leadership, steady guidance, and servant’s heart make him an invaluable part of the SML GIVES INC team as the organization continues building programs and infrastructure to better serve neighbors across the region.

Kroger C-Suite (Retired)
Tim resides at Smith Mountain Lake and retired following a distinguished career with Kroger, where he served as part of the company’s Executive Leadership Team. Originally relocating from the Midwest as part of the founding team that helped establish Harris Teeter operations in NC, Tim built his career through hard work, leadership, and a deep commitment to service, eventually working alongside company leadership on major operational initiatives.
Tim has long been dedicated to community engagement and nonprofit leadership. He served for over a decade as Board Chairman of United Way of Roanoke Valley and continues that commitment as Chairman of the Board of SML GIVES INC. His leadership reflects a strong belief in servant leadership, community partnership, and ensuring neighbors facing hardship are met with dignity, compassion, and meaningful support.
